Show LOCAL MOTORIST ORDERED TO BE HELD FOR TRIAL Charged with failing to stop and render assistance at the scene of an accident, Leonard Dean Johnson, John-son, 24, Springville, was ordered bound over to the Fourth district court Monday by City Judge W. Dean Loose. Judge Loose has had the case under advisemen ever since opposing op-posing attorneys filed briefs, following fol-lowing a preliminary hearing concluded March 1. Johnson is at liberty on a $500 cash bond. The charge againsf - Johnson came as a result of the highway death of Chris Miller, also of Springville, veteran employe of the Columbia steel plant at Iron-ton Iron-ton who was killed instantly Jan. 26, when struck as he -was riding 'his bicycle home from work on U. S. Highway 91 between Springville and Provo. At the time of ,the preliminary hearing, Johnson sought dismissal dismis-sal of the charge chiefly on the grounds that he 'believed he had struck only a guard rail. He and other passengers with him admitted ad-mitted striking something at about the time and place Miller was struck but all contended they thought it was only a guard rail. |
